I'm sorry you are having memory issues with beta 2. beta 1 had a serious memory leak, but that was fixed in beta 2, so the cause of your issues is currently unknown. I notice in your python log the last thing to happen was a couple of nukes going off - could you check if that is a consistent signature when you crash. Also could you run resource monitor (from task manager swith to resources tab and click on 'resource manager') and monitor the memory usage of the Civ4 process as you play (check it every few turns) - is memory usage progressively creaping up over time? If so this would indicate a memory leak which we can search for (though I haven't seen one in my testing so far). If not then it's something else connected to some triggering events (e.g. - the nukes maybe)
